AMTRAK EXPRESS Parcels, recently saved from administration by another express parcel company. faces a winding-up petition from an Anglo-Irish freight company.

Amtrak was bought by Netfold in January after KPMG was brought in to deal with its financial difficulties. It had suffered a financial crisis after one of its main customers, Farepak,collapsed during 2006.

However, Countrywide Freight Group, a previous Irish Haulier of the Year, has presented a petition to wind up Netfold, trading as Amtrak, which will be heard in Walsall County Court later this month. A spokesman says the petition relates to the Insolvency Act.

Amtrak Express Parcels declined to comment.
